Tips and Variations:
While the recipe is simple as is, there's plenty of room for customization. Feel free to experiment with different types of potatoes, apples, or even add other vegetables like carrots or parsnips. If you want a spicier dish, add a pinch of cayenne pepper or a few dashes of your favorite hot sauce. For a richer sauce, you could thicken it with a cornstarch slurry at the end of the cooking time.
